Bill Summary

That the town of Westford be authorized to dedicate two parcels of land in said town for the Beaver Brook Road Bridge improvement project. Municipalities and Regional Government. [Local Approval Received.]

AI Summary

This bill authorizes the town of Westford to dedicate two parcels of land currently held by the conservation commission for the Beaver Brook Road Bridge improvement project. The bill requires the town to compensate the state for the land interests through the dedication of other land for conservation and recreation purposes and/or the transfer of funds, as determined by the Commissioner of the Division of Capital Asset Management and Maintenance. The bill also allows the Commissioner to commission an independent appraisal of the value of the easements and sets the town responsible for all associated costs. Finally, the bill stipulates that the land must be used solely for the purposes described in the bill, and the act takes effect immediately upon passage.
